Director Change

Steel & Tube Holdings Limited (NZX: STU) announces that John Beveridge will retire as a director of Steel & Tube, at the end of his current term of office, being the end of the 2025 Annual Shareholders’ Meeting.

John has served as an independent director of Steel & Tube since 2019. His experience across the building and manufacturing sectors, as well as distribution, has provided valuable insights.

Chair, Susan Paterson, noted John had been a capable and diligent director and his contributions had helped guide the company through a number of economic cycles in a very competitive industry. ”The board would like to acknowledge and thank John for his contributions over the past six years. He has bought a particular focus to inventory practices and supply chain management as well as a keen eye on health and safety.”
